In Buenos Aires, Class A landlords deliver 24/7 lobby security, electronic access control, dual-feed fibre, and N+1 building power. Tenants layer their own additional controls on top.
For mission-critical or regulated operations, specify N+2 power and a dedicated UPS allowance. Visitor management workflows, badge issuance SLAs, and after-hours HVAC pricing all sit in the LOI.
